Integrated Camera and Bluetooth stop working in Ubuntu 20.04 after a while

I am experiencing some issues with webcam and Bluetooth in Ubuntu. I have a Lenovo Thinkpad E595 with Ubuntu 20.04 from a fresh installation and up to date. Whenever I boot the machine all my integrated peripherals are working fine: I can connect to other devices using Bluetooth and the integrated camera works well. However, after a certain amount of time (more than several hours), these two components mysteriously stop working and are not even detected by the machine. My computer is on a fixed position and I rarely close the lid, so I don't think it has to do with loose cables.

I am wondering if anyone is experiencing the same kind of issues (it seems to be similar to another question posted here , which would explain the time delay); I'd be happy to hear if anyone has a guess on what is happening. At the moment I can't think of any more relevant information, but I'll gladly provide if needed.

Should I report this as a bug? I was waiting to see if it could be narrowed down to a specific aspect of the system (kernel, module, ...).
